APPLICATION PROCESS

  1. Fill out the application thoroughly and accurately, by signing you are indicating everything on the application to be truthful to the best of your knowledge, and falsification of information will lead to removal from the application process.

  2. Take an in house written exam. The written test is to test your abilities in reading and basic math as it relates to fire service.

  3. Take an in house PAT (physical agility test) or produce a valid/ current CPAT card. The physical ability test consists of timed exercises that relate directly to fire and/or EMS work. (Excluding Admin & Support Volunteers)

  4. Complete an oral interview.

VOLUNTEER FIREFIGHTER/EMT

BASIC REQUIREMENTS
Our policy requires that you meet all the requirements listed below, you may contact the phone number above for any questions regarding these requirements.

  • Age: 18+

  • Highschool Grad or GED

  • Valid Washington Drivers License

  • Must have the ability to pass a Career FF/EMT medical physical

  • Must have the ability to pass a National Driver's Abstract

  • Must have the ability to pass a National Background Check

TRAINING PROCESS/ SHIFT REQUIREMENTS

Training Requirements:

Volunteer FF/EMT's are required to obtain/ maintain Firefighter 1, Hazmat Operations, Hazmat Awareness, and EMT-B level certifications to work as a Firefighter/EMT.

 

All training and equipment are provided. Volunteers are not required to obtain these certifications prior to applying.

 

Both Fire Academy and EMT class is held twice a year, sponsorship for academies are offered to active members. Sign-up for these classes are approximately every January (Spring class) and July (Fall class). To maintain status as a recruit in academy students must maintain an 80% average while attending all classes and skills weekends. Missing classes or dropping below 80% will result in failing the academies.

 

Job Duties: 

  • Transport patients to the hospital

  • Perform Basic Life Support Services

  • Fire suppression and prevention

  • Operate power tools and manual tools

  • Drive and operate Fire/EMS apparatuses such as an aid unit, fire engine, support unit, water tender, and other vehicles

  • Perform a variety of rescue services

  • Continue training and maintenance of certifications

  • Maintain facilities and apparatuses

  • Attend and participate in Public Education Events

  • Community Outreach

  • Ability to pass certain health standards
